No 10 cleaning staff to begin month-long strike over pay

Union also wants to persuade government to end outsourced contracts and give cleaning staff official jobs

UK politics live – latest updates

Downing Street could become a notably less appealing place to work in the coming weeks, with cleaners and catering staff at No 10 scheduled to begin a month-long continuous strike over pay and conditions.

The strike, scheduled to last from 24 February to 25 March, is an extension of a wider dispute that has already taken place in a series of government departments, but will now be extended to No 10 and the Cabinet Office.
